Your main responsibilities will be focused on two key areas - Board and Committee support and Governance and Regulatory Compliance.

**Board and Committee Support**

As part of the Governance Team, you will be responsible for facilitating our Board and Committee meetings. To give a flavour, this includes.
- Working closely with the lead Executive and respective Chair to ensure meetings run smoothly, the right items are on agendas and scheme of delegations are followed
- Assisting with agenda setting
- Ensuring reports are received from report authors within timescales
- Quality checking reports
- Circulating meeting papers
- Taking accurate and concise minutes
- Ensuring meeting actions are followed up in a timely manner
- Ensuring meetings are effective and actively seeking to identify and action any areas of improvement.
- Advising on Terms of Reference and delegations

You will also be responsible for providing stellar support to our Board and Committee Members, everything from induction, appraisals, training, recruitment and much more.

**Governance and Regulatory Compliance**

It’s not just about Board and Committee Meetings after all, variety is the spice of life right?

The role will also include a wide range of other governance activities, ensuring that Yorkshire Housing operates efficiently and effectively. This will include preparing and filling returns, facilitating our signing and sealing process, managing our statutory registers and our policy framework. We also need to make sure we comply with our chosen Code of Governance and Regulatory Standards through regular self-assessment and active continuous improvement.
